Man Utd's injury concerns mount as Fellaini suffers possible ligament damage

Marouane Fellaini is an injury doubt for Manchester United's Premier League match at Liverpool after limping out of Belgium's World Cup qualifier away to Bosnia-Herzegovina on Saturday.

A resurgent Fellaini has scored three Premier League goals this season, as well as netting in the Champions League defeat of Basel at Old Trafford, after stepping up in the absence of the injured Paul Pogba.

But the midfielder was replaced in the 29th minute of Belgium's match in Sarajevo after going down with an injury sustained to his left knee.

Belgium manager Roberto Martínez said after the match that he was fearful that the midfielder has suffered a knee ligament injury.

"We are all worried about Fellaini," Martinez was quoted as saying by _Sky Sports_.

"We fear that there is ligament damage."
